属性选择器的5种写法:
(1)[属性名] 选择含有指定属性的元素。
(2)[属性名=属性值] 选择含有指定属性和属性值的元素。
(3)[属性名^=属性值] 选择属性值以指定值开头的元素。
(4)[属性名$=属性值] 选择属性值以指定值结尾的元素。
(5)[属性名*=属性值] 选择属性值中含有某值的元素的元素。
上代码演示:
首先是没有任何样式的主代码:
<body>
<p title="abc">少小离家老大回</p>
<p title="abcdef">乡音无改鬓毛衰</p>
<p title="helloabc">儿童相见不相识</p>
<p>笑问客从何处来</p>
<p>秋水共长天一色</p>
<p>落霞与孤鹜齐飞</p>
</body>
图片展示:
演示(1)[属性名] 选择含有指定属性的元素。
只要有属性名title就会出现相同样式。
p[title]{
color: orange;
}
演示(2)[属性名=属性值] 选择含有指定属性和属性值的元素。
p[title=abc]{
color: orange;
}
演示(3)[属性名^=属性值] 选择属性值以指定值开头的元素。
p[title^=abc]{
color: orange;
}
演示(4)[属性名$=属性值] 选择属性值以指定值结尾的元素。
p[title&=abc]{
color: orange;
}
演示(5)[属性名*=属性值] 选择属性值中含有某值的元素的元素。
p[title*=e]{
color: orange;
}